1 Kanu waa eraygii Yeremyaah u yimid oo ku saabsanaa Yuhuuddii dalka Masar degganayd, kuwaasoo degganaa Migdol, iyo Taxfanxees, iyo Nof, iyo dalka Fatroos, oo wuxuu ku yidhi,
The word that came to Jeremiah for all the Jews who dwell in the land of Egypt, who dwell at Migdol, and at Thachpanches, and at Noph, and in the country of Pathros, saying,
2 Rabbiga ciidammada oo ah Ilaaha reer binu Israa'iil wuxuu leeyahay, Waad aragteen masiibadii aan Yeruusaalem iyo magaalooyinkii reer Yahuudah oo dhan ku dejiyey, oo bal eega, maantadan iyagu waa cidla, oo ciduna halkaas ma dhex deggana,
Thus hath said the Lord of hosts, the God of Israel, You yourselves have seen all the evil that I have brought over Jerusalem, and over all the cities of Judah; and, behold, they are ruins this day, and no man is dwelling in them;
3 waana xumaantooda ay faleen oo ay igaga cadhaysiiyeen aawadeed markay tageen si ay foox ugu shidaan oo ay ugu adeegaan ilaahyo kale oo ayan iyaga iyo idinka iyo awowayaashiinnuba aqoon.
Because of their wickedness which they had committed to provoke me to anger, by going to burn incense, to serve other gods, whom they did not know, either they, you, or your fathers.
4 Habase ahaatee nebiyadii addoommadayda ahaa oo dhan ayaan idiin soo diray, anigoo goor wanaagsan diraya, oo waxaan idhi, Ha samaynina waxan karaahiyada ah oo aan nebcahay.
And I sent unto you all my servants the prophets, making them rise early and sending them, saying, Oh, do not commit this abominable thing which I hate.
5 Laakiinse ma ay maqlin oo dhegna uma ay dhigin inay xumaantooda ka soo noqdaan iyo inayan innaba ilaahyo kale foox u shidin.
But they hearkened not, and inclined not their ear to turn away from their wickedness, so as not to burn incense unto other gods.
6 Oo sidaas daraaddeed ayaa cadhadaydii iyo xanaaqaygiiba waxay ku soo dheceen oo ay ku ololeen magaalooyinkii dalka Yahuudah iyo jidadkii Yeruusaalemba, oo iyana haatan waa cidla iyo baabba' siday maantadan tahay.
Whereupon my fury and my anger were poured forth, and were enkindled in the cities of Judah and in the streets of Jerusalem: and they are become ruins, a desert, as at this day.
7 Sidaas daraaddeed Rabbiga ah Ilaaha ciidammada oo ah Ilaaha reer binu Israa'iil wuxuu leeyahay, Bal maxaad sharkan weyn naftiinna ugu samaysaan, oo aad dalka Yahuudah uga sii baabbi'isaan rag, iyo naago, iyo carruur, iyo caanonuug, si aan ciduna idiinka hadhin?
And now thus hath said the Lord, the God of hosts, the God of Israel, Wherefore do ye commit so great an evil against your souls, so as to cut off unto you man and woman, child and suckling, out of the midst of Judah, so as not to leave you any remainder,
8 Waxaad igaga cadhaysiisaan shuqullada gacmihiinna idinkoo ilaahyo kale foox ugu shidaya dalka Masar oo aad u tagteen inaad degtaan, si laydiin wada baabbi'iyo oo aad quruumaha dunida oo dhan ugu dhex ahaataan inkaar iyo cay.
By provoking me unto wrath with the works of your hands, in burning incense unto other gods in the land of Egypt, whither ye are come to sojourn there, in order to cut yourselves off, and in order that ye might become a curse and a disgrace among all the nations of the earth?
9 War miyaad illowdeen xumaantii awowayaashiin, iyo xumaantii boqorradii dalka Yahuudah, iyo xumaantii naagahooda, iyo xumaantiinnii, iyo xumaantii naagihiinna, oo ay dalka Yahuudah iyo jidadkii Yeruusaalemba ku dhex sameeyeen?
Have ye forgotten the wickedness of your fathers, and the wickedness of the kings of Judah, and the wickedness of their wives, and your own wickedness, and the wickedness of your wives, which they had committed in the land of Judah, and in the streets of Jerusalem?
10 Iyagu ilaa maantadan isma ay hoosaysiin, oo kama ay cabsan, kumana ay socon sharcigaygii iyo qaynuunnadaydii aan iyaga iyo awowayaashoodba hor dhigay.
They are not humbled even up to this day, and they are not afraid, and they walk not in my law, nor in my statutes, that I have set before you and before your fathers.
11 Sidaas daraaddeed Rabbiga ciidammada oo ah Ilaaha reer binu Israa'iil wuxuu leeyahay, Bal eega, wejigaygaan idinku soo jeedin doonaa inaan dadka Yahuudah oo dhan wada baabbi'iyo.
Therefore thus hath said the Lord of hosts, the God of Israel, Behold, I will set my face against you for evil, and to cut off all Judah.
12 Oo waxaan qaadan doonaa kuwa dadka Yahuudah ka hadhay ee wejigooda ku qummaatiyey inay dalka Masar galaan oo ay halkaas degaan, oo kulligoodna way wada baabbi'i doonaan, oo waxay ku le'an doonaan dalka Masar. Waxaa baabba' ka dhigi doona seef iyo abaar, wayna wada dhiman doonaan, oo kan ugu yar ilaa kan ugu weyn waxay ku baabbi'i doonaan seef iyo abaar, oo waxay wada noqon doonaan wax aad loo karho, iyo wax laga yaabo, iyo inkaar iyo cay.
And I will take the remnant of Judah, that have set their faces to go into the land of Egypt to sojourn there, and they shall all come to their end, and in the land of Egypt shall they fall: by the sword [and] by the famine shall they come to their end; from the least even unto the greatest, by the sword and by the famine shall they die; and they shall become an oath, an astonishment, and a curse, and a disgrace.
13 Waayo, kuwa dalka Masar deggan seef iyo abaar iyo belaayo ayaan ugu ciqaabi doonaa sidaan Yeruusaalem u ciqaabay oo kale.
And I will inflict punishment on those that dwell in the land of Egypt, as I have inflicted punishment on Jerusalem, through the sword, through the famine, and through the pestilence:
14 Markaas dadka Yahuudah ee hadhay ee dalka Masar u tegey inay degaan midna kama baxsan doono ama kama hadhi doono si ay ugu noqdaan dalkii Yahuudah oo ay aad u jecel yihiin inay ku noqdaan oo ay halkaas degaan, waayo, kuwa baxsadaa mooyaane midkoodna kuma noqon doono.
So that there shall be no one that escapeth or remaineth of the remnant of Judah, who are gone into the land of Egypt to sojourn there, that they should return into the land of Judah, to which they direct [the desire of] their soul to return thither to dwell there; for they shall not return, but such as shall escape.
15 Markaas dhammaan raggii ogaa inay naagahoodu ilaahyo kale foox u shidaan, iyo naagihii ag taagnaa oo dhan, kuwaasoo ahaa dad faro badan oo ahaa dadkii degganaa dalka Fatroos oo Masar ku yaal oo dhan waxay Yeremyaah ugu jawaabeen,
Then did all the men who knew that their wives were burning incense unto other gods, and all the women that stood by, a great multitude, and all the people that dwelt in the land of Egypt, in Pathros, answer Jeremiah, saying,
16 Annagu innaba kaa dhegaysan mayno eraygii aad nagula hadashay oo aad magaca Rabbiga noogu sheegtay.
Respecting the word that thou hast spoken unto us in the name of the Lord, we will not hearken unto thee.
17 Laakiinse sida xaqiiqada ah waxaannu samayn doonnaa wax alla wixii afkayaga ka soo baxay, inaannu foox u shidno boqoradda samada, oo aannu iyada u daadinno qurbaanno cabniin ah, sidii annaga iyo awowayaashayo iyo boqorradayadii iyo amiirradayadiiba aannu ugu samayn jirnay magaalooyinkii dalka Yahuudah iyo jidadkii Yeruusaalemba, waayo, waagaas waxaannu haysannay cunto faro badan, oo waannu nabdoonayn, oo innaba masiibo ma aannu arki jirin.
For to a surety we will do all the word that is gone forth out of our own mouth, to burn incense unto the queen of heaven, and to pour out drink-offerings unto her, as we have done, we, and our fathers, our kings, and our princes, in the cities of Judah, and in the streets of Jerusalem: when we had plenty of food, and fared well, and saw no evil.
18 Laakiinse tan iyo waagii aannu iska daynay inaannu boqoradda samada foox u shidno oo aannu qurbaanno cabniin ah u daadinno, wax kastaba waannu u baahnayn, oo seef iyo abaar baannu ku baabba'nay.
But since the time we have left off to burn incense to the queen of heaven, and to pour out drink-offerings unto her, have we had a lack of every thing; and we have come to our end through the sword and through the famine.
19 Oo markaannu foox u shidnay boqoradda samada, oo aannu iyada qurbaanno cabniin ah u daadinnay, miyaannu kibis ugu samaynay innaannu iyada ku caabudno amase miyaannu iyada qurbaanno cabniin ah u daadinnay nimankayaga la'aantood?
And when we burnt incense to the queen of heaven, and poured out drink-offerings unto her, —was this without [the consent of] our husbands, that we did make cakes for her to make her image, and pour out drink-offerings unto her?
20 Markaasaa Yeremyaah dadkii oo dhan, rag iyo naagoba, kuwaasoo ahaa dadkii isaga sidaas ugu jawaabay oo dhan wuxuu ku wada yidhi,
Then said Jeremiah unto all the people, to the men, and to the women, and to all the people who had answered him [with that] word, saying,
21 Idinka iyo awowayaashiin iyo boqorradiinnii iyo amiirradiinnii iyo dadkii dalkuba fooxii aad magaalooyinka dalka Yahuudah iyo jidadkii Yeruusaalemba ku dhex shiddeen miyaan Rabbigu soo xusuusan oo miyaanay qalbigiisa soo gelin?
Behold, it was the incense that ye burnt in the cities of Judah, and in the streets of Jerusalem, ye, and your fathers, your kings, and your princes, and the people of the land, which the Lord remembered, and which came into his mind;
22 Markaasuu Rabbigu u sii adkaysan kari waayay, waana sharka falimihiinna iyo karaahiyada aad samayseen aawadood, oo sidaas daraaddeed dalkiinnii wuxuu u noqday cidla, iyo wax laga yaabo, iyo inkaar, oo ciduna ma deggana siday maantadan tahay.
So that the Lord could no longer endure it, because of the evil of your doings, because of the abominations which ye had committed: therefore is your land become a ruin, and an [object of] astonishment, and a curse, without an inhabitant, as at this day.
23 Foox baad shiddeen, oo Rabbigaad ku dembaabteen, codkiisiina ma aydaan addeecin, kumana aydaan socon sharcigiisii, amase qaynuunnadiisii, amase markhaatiyaashiisii, oo sidaas daraaddeed ayaa masiibadanu idiinku dhacday siday maantadan tahay.
Because that ye had burnt incense, and because ye had sinned against the Lord, and had not hearkened to the voice of the Lord, and had not walked in his law, in his statutes, and in his testimonies: therefore did this evil befall you, as it is this day.
24 Oo weliba Yeremyaah wuxuu dadkii oo dhan iyo naagihii oo dhan ku yidhi, Dadka Yahuudah oo dalka Masar jooga oo dhammow, bal erayga Rabbiga maqla.
And Jeremiah said [farther] to all the people, and to all the women, Hear the word of the Lord, all Judah that are in the land of Egypt,
25 Rabbiga ciidammada oo ah Ilaaha reer binu Israa'iil wuxuu leeyahay, Idinka iyo naagihiinnuba afkiinnaad ku hadasheen oo gacmihiinnaad ku oofiseen, oo waxaad tidhaahdeen, Sida xaqiiqada ah annagu waannu oofin doonnaa nidarradayadii aannu u nidarnay inaannu foox boqoradda samada u shidno, iyo inaannu iyaga qurbaanno cabniin ah u daadinno, haddaba nidarradiinna oofiya, oo nidarradiinna wada sameeya.
Thus hath said the Lord of hosts, the God of Israel, saying, Ye and your wives have both spoken with your mouth, and fulfilled with your hands, saying, We will surely perform our vows that we have vowed, to burn incense to the queen of heaven, and to pour out drink-offerings unto her: ye will fully accomplish your vows, and fully perform your vows.
26 Haddaba dadka Yahuudah oo dalka Masar degganow, bal erayga Rabbiga maqla. Rabbigu wuxuu leeyahay, Bal eega, magacayga weyn waan ku dhaartay inuusan qof dadka Yahuudah ahu mar dambe magacayga ku soo magacaabi doonin dalka Masar oo dhan, isagoo leh, Sayidka Rabbiga ahu waa nool yahay.
Therefore hear ye the word of the Lord, all Judah that dwell in the land of Egypt, Behold, I have sworn by my great name, saith the Lord, that my name shall no more be called by the mouth of any man of Judah, saying, “As the Lord Eternal liveth,” in all the land of Egypt.
27 Bal eega, iyagaan fiirinayaa inaan masiibo ku dejiyo, wanaagse u keeni maayo, oo dadka Yahuudah oo dalka Masar jooga oo dhan waxay ku wada baabbi'i doonaan seef iyo abaar, ilaa ay kulligood wada dhammaadaan.
Behold, I will watch over them for evil, and not for good: and all the men of Judah that are in the land of Egypt shall come to their end through the sword and through the famine, until they be destroyed.
28 Oo kuwa seefta ka baxsada ayaa dalka Masar ka noqon doona oo waxay geli doonaan dalkii Yahuudah, waxayna ahaan doonaan qaar tiro yar, oo kuwa dadka Yahuudah ka hadhay oo dalka Masar u galay inay halkaas joogaan oo dhan waxay wada ogaan doonaan erayadayda iyo kuwooda kuwii rumooba.
Yet some that escape the sword shall return out of the land of Egypt into the land of Judah, but few in number; and all the remnant of Judah, that are come into the land of Egypt to sojourn there, shall know whose words shall stand firm, mine, or theirs.
29 Oo Rabbigu wuxuu leeyahay, Waxaa calaamad idiin noqon doonta inaan meeshan idinku ciqaabi doona, si aad ku ogaataan in erayadaydu ay xaqiiqa ahaan idiinku rumoobi doonaan inaan masiibo idinku dejin doono.
And this shall be unto you the sign, saith the Lord, that I will inflict punishment on you in this place, in order that ye may know that my words shall surely stand firm against you for evil:
30 Rabbigu wuxuu leeyahay, Bal ogaada, Fircoon Xofrac oo ah boqorka Masar waxaan gelin doonaa gacanta cadaawayaashiisa, iyo gacanta kuwa naftiisa doondoonaya sidaan boqorkii dalka Yahuudah oo Sidqiyaah ahaa u geliyey gacantii Nebukadresar oo ahaa boqorkii Baabuloon, kaasoo cadowgiisa ahaa oo naftiisa doondooni jiray.
Thus hath said the Lord, Behold, I will give Pharaoh-chophra' the king of Egypt into the hand of his enemies, and into the hand of those that seek his life, as I gave Zedekiah the king of Judah into the hand of Nebuchadrezzar the king of Babylon, his enemy, and who had sought his life.
